#735843 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#735843 is composed of 45.1% red, 34.5%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.5%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 26.3 degrees, a saturation of 26.4% and a lightness of 35.7%. #735843 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6b086 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

Shades and Tints of #735843

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030302 is the darkest color, while #faf8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#735843

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e5b58 is the less saturated color, while #b25004 is the most saturated one.
